Published classroom materials form the basis of syllabuses, drive teacher professional development, and have a potentially huge influence on learners, teachers and education systems. All teachers also create their own materials, whether a few sentences on a blackboard, a highly-structured fully-realised online course, or anything in between. Despite this, the knowledge and skills needed to create effective language learning materials are rarely part of teacher training, and are mostly learnt by trial and error.
Knowledge and skills frameworks, generally called competency frameworks, for ELT teachers, trainers and managers have existed for a few years now. However, until I created one for my MA dissertation, there wasnβt one drawing together what we need to know and do to be able to effectively produce language learning materials.
This webinar will introduce you to my framework, highlighting the key competencies I identified from my research. It will also show how anybody involved in language teaching (any language, not just English!), teacher training, managing schools or developing language learning materials can benefit from using the framework.

5. 1. You wash clothes in it.
Washing machine
In 1874, William
Blackstone of Indiana built
a birthday present for his
wife. It was a machine
which removed and
washed away dirt from
clothes. The first washing
machines designed for
convenient use at home.
6. 2. You use this thing to clean your flat,
carpets.
Vacuum cleaner
The first powered vacuum
cleaner was invented in
1901 by Hubert Cecil
Booth.
7. 3. You can communicate with people who are away from
you using this thing. It is very compact; you can carry it
in your bag or pocket. It has many functions, it can wake
you up in the morning, you can enjoy listening to music
with the help of it and even enjoy playing games.
Mobile phone
The first mobile phone
call was made in 1973, by
Motorola employee Martin
Cooper.
8. 4. You can cook, defrost and
reheat prepared food in it.
Microwave oven
It was invented by Dr. Percy
Le Baron Spencer. In 1947,
the first commercial
microwave oven hit the
market.
9. 5. You can wash dirty dishes in it.
Dishwasher
Josephine Garis
Cochran invented the
first useful
dishwasher in 1886.
